Support, tickets & report
Do you run into a problem, do you have a question about the game, or do you want to report an annoying message or a player? That's what the Support system is for. You will always find it in the left menu under Support. It is the central place where you have direct contact with the BELLOCCOst staff, where it is aid, a malfunction or a report of error. A well-functioning support channel keeps the underworld habitable for everyone, so we recommend you use it when needed.
Open a ticket
On the Support page, open a new ticket. You start by choosing a subject-type, so that your notification goes straight to the correct handling:
- Question — a general question about the game or a function.
- Bug or problem — something doesn't work the way it should and you want it fixed.
- Report message — report an inappropriate private message to the staff.
- Report Player — report a player, for example in the case of swearing, threatening or cheating.
- Other — anything that doesn't fit in the other categories.
As soon as you send the ticket, the staff will be notified immediately. They react as quickly as possible in the same conversation, so that all communication remains in one place.
Report with one click
You don't always have to complete a ticket yourself. You can also report directly from where the problem occurs. In a received message is a button Reportingq, and on each player profile you will find the Report Player button. This opens a ticket that is automatically linked to that specific message or profile. That's how the staff sees what it's about, without you having to explain everything or make a screenshot.
Responses and notifications
Once the staff responds to your ticket, you get a notification — both a system message in the game and a push notification — and you see a badge at Support in the menu. You can keep responding as long as it takes to answer your question fully or to get your problem solved. Importer: a ticket never closes itself. You or the staff close it manually as soon as everything is done. Do you have a closed ticket and show up later? Then you just open a new ticket.
